Brief Introduction

GRIP quick change device is a device used for quickly replacing tools or accessories, widely used in automation and industrial production. The main features of the GRIP quick change device include: quick replacement: The GRIP quick change device is designed for quick replacement of tools or accessories, reducing replacement time and improving work efficiency. High load bearing capacity: Some GRIP quick change devices can withstand high loads and are suitable for scenarios that require high-intensity operations. Seamless shape fit: Some GRIP quick change devices adopt a seamless shape fit design to ensure stable connection of tools or accessories and reduce errors. Safety lock function: Some GRIP quick change devices are equipped with a safety lock function to prevent accidental opening in dynamic applications and ensure safe operation.

Applicable scenarios and industry applications

GRIP quick change device is widely used in automation production lines, mechanical processing, automotive manufacturing and other fields, suitable for scenarios that require frequent replacement of tools or accessories, such as machine tools, robots and other equipment. Its rapid replacement and high load-bearing capacity make it highly practical in industrial production.

The MGW gun changer is our universal gun changer, suitable for almost all application scenarios, and now we have improved it even better! The new system has higher quality, stronger security and accuracy. These innovations are a response to the current needs of customers. The centering disc can be installed on the upper component (robot side) and lower component (tool side) of the robot to ensure correct alignment between the tool and the robot arm.

Features:

The interface complies with DIN EN ISO 9409-1 standard

Durable - With over 5000/10000 application changes, the accuracy remains unchanged

Can withstand high loads

Integrated joystick, no tools required

Intuitive operation

Can be released and closed with one hand

Prevent accidental opening during dynamic application

Spring locking pin fixes the handle to prevent automatic release

Made of high-strength aluminum, lightweight, and treated with anodizing

Optional installation surface for energy feedthrough

Rotate the semi cylindrical bolt 180 °, and the upper and lower components will be fixed together. When locked, the lower component is pulled up by lever action. Centering disks can be installed on both the upper component (robot side) and the lower component (tool side) of the robot to ensure proper alignment between the tool and the robot arm.
